### Changelog — Garagepulse Occupancy Feed

Defaults changed for the occupancy feed poller. Polling interval dropped from 60s to 15s after the Larkmont garage pilot showed stale counts at peak hours. Retry backoff is now capped, and stale readings older than two minutes are discarded rather than interpolated. Existing deployments pick these up on restart. The new defaults are listed below.

config for faduf-yahap:
[lamvan]
team = rusael
access_code = ac_ac22dc
owner = druius.istdor
host = lamvan.novacio.example
port = 8443
peer = soreth.xolmario.corp
salt = 0768e68d
pin = 8310

Handover Note — From D. Marchent to R. Okafor

Rowan, here's where we are on the Lumastride launch. Creative is locked, the Penbrook and Dellwick branches have their demo units, and training wraps next Friday. The only wobble is stock timing — Harwin Logistics says week 14, but I'd plan for week 15 to be safe. Branch managers have the playbook; lean on Selma if anyone drags their feet. One more thing you'll need before the kickoff call, and it stays between the leadership group.

management briefing: Only 7 of the 120 pilot accounts renewed Ralael, so a churn review is set for January 1.

Subject: FernTemplate rendering perf — release candidate

Ahead of the weekly sync: the FernTemplate candidate cuts render p95 from 620ms to 95ms by precompiling partials and caching layout trees. Memory overhead is about 40MB per worker, measured on the Copperline staging fleet. Benchmarks and flame graphs are attached. The candidate build is identified by the token below.

pipeline stamp: htk4_66df

- [ ] **Key ceremony, step 7 — Fleet fuel report signing key.** Before rotating the key that signs the weekly Harrowgate fleet fuel-usage report, confirm both custodians from the Ostermill depot are present, verify the ceremony log is recording, and validate last week's report hash. Then unseal the envelope and read aloud the recovery passphrase, recorded here for the sync minutes:

unlock words, fawig-bagef: olidor-holir-istox-holath-tamys-quenion-giliel